  text: Recently it was shown that anyons on the two-sphere naturally arise from a
    system of molecular impurities exchanging angular momentum with a many-particle
    bath (Phys. Rev. Lett. 126, 015301 (2021)). Here we further advance this approach
    and rigorously demonstrate that in the experimentally realized regime the lowest
    spectrum of two linear molecules immersed in superfluid helium corresponds to
    the spectrum of two anyons on the sphere. We develop the formalism within the
    framework of the recently experimentally observed angulon quasiparticle
